  3. 1. Apr. 2004 · In the 1950s, Marc Blitzstein wrote an adaptation, cleaning up “Mack the Knife” and dropping the last two stanzas about arson and rape. At the revival in New York using the Blitzstein translation, Lotte Lenya, Kurt Weill’s widow, made her comeback – she had a role in the original 1928 Berlin production.

  5. 21. Juli 2023 · The 1955 recording of Mack The Knife by Louis Armstrong ensured that the song rose to the ranks of most famous jazz songs where it has stayed ever since. Earlier versions of the song had been recorded, most notably by soprano saxophonist and clarinettist Sidney Bechet, but they had all been instrumental recordings.
